+++ This bug was initially created as a clone of Bug #1491292 +++ Description of problem: Currently only volume name is sent as part of VOLUME_CREATE event. It would be very helpful if we can get the list of bricks with which volume was created along with the event Version-Release number of selected component (if applicable): 3.12 How reproducible: Steps to Reproduce: 1. 2. 3.
